News Original Rock Musical Tombstone, With RJ Woessner, Jeremy Lagunas, Taylor Lintelman, Begins July 21 in NYC The Midtown International Theatre Festival presents Tombstone: The Legend of Wyatt Earp, a new rock musical by Brandon Wood, beginning July 21 at the June Havoc Theatre.

Teresa Fallon directs a cast that includes John Ball, James Kivlen, Jeremy Lagunas, Taylor Lintelman, Eva Mastrangelo, James Parks, Don Sandeen, Amanda Serra, Will Schnurr, Christian Titus, RJ Woessner and Brandon Wood. Oliver Blatt is the musical director.

Tombstone features book, music and lyrics by Wood, who also wrote and produced The Death of Michael Corleone, an original interpretation of "The Godfather" trilogy. Performances of Tombstone continue through Aug. 2.

Here's how the MITF describes the show: "Although a drama that's rooted in the Old West, Tombstone: The Legend of Wyatt Earp unfolds upon a modern, nearly barren stage with passionate rock music driving its hero and the characters who surround him. Wyatt Earp, a man of integrity who’s popular with the locals of Tombstone, is made deputy to corrupt sheriff, John Behan. Standing between Wyatt and Behan is Sadie, a beautiful former actress that falls for Wyatt the moment she sees him whom Behan likes to call his wife. When a couple of innocent men are murdered in a bank heist Wyatt directly threatens Behan's authority and takes it upon himself to bring the perpetrators to justice. Simultaneously, Wyatt's old friend Doc Holliday, who guards the secret of Wyatt’s dark past, is freed from jail and joins him and his brothers on the manhunt. Wyatt and entourage find the criminals, but in the bloody aftermath he is charged with murder. Again confronted by moral dilemma, Wyatt Earp continues a quest to find his rightful place in society."

The Midtown International Theatre Festival, created by John Chatterton in 2000, is described as "a midtown alternative to other theatre festivals, as a way to present the finest Off-Off Broadway talent in convenience, comfort and safety."
